The cheapest way to get from Ruislip to Wendover is to drive which costs £5 - £9 and takes 32 min.
The fastest way to get from Ruislip to Wendover is to drive which takes 32 min and costs £5 - £9.
No, there is no direct train from Ruislip station to Wendover. However, there are services departing from Ruislip station and arriving at Wendover via Harrow-on-the-Hill.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 13m.
The distance between Ruislip and Wendover is 28 miles. The road distance is 23.8 miles.
The best way to get from Ruislip to Wendover without a car is to subway and train which takes 1h 13m and costs £8 - £23.
It takes approximately 1h 13m to get from Ruislip to Wendover, including transfers.
